    "100 Greatest Guitarists of All Time"(Rolling Stone magazine)



    Rodjen 12.08. 1949. (Glasgow, Scotland).Britanski gitarista, pevac, tekstopisac.Pise i muziku za filmove.
    ex gitarista i pevac Dire Straits,izdao ove solo albume :
    Kill to Get Crimson
    Shangri-La
    The Ragpicker's Dream
    Sailing to Philadelphia
    Golden Heart
    Screenplaying
    One Take Radio Sessions

    The Trawlerman's Song
